Warranty And Guarantees

Warranties generally address material defects and workmanship, with terms varying by material type and manufacturer. Prospective clients should verify: the duration of labor and material warranties, transferability, and what is excluded (penetrations, flashing, vent seals, or hail damage). It’s also prudent to confirm whether the contractor provides documentation of warranty registration with manufacturers and if post-installation inspections are included in the program.

Preparing To Request A Quote

A thorough quote helps align expectations and minimizes change orders. Effective preparation includes:

  • Providing details about roof type, size, and known issues
  • Sharing any prior inspection reports or photos of damage
  • Clarifying preferred materials and color options
  • Asking about timelines, weather contingencies, and potential disruptions to daily routines

When evaluating quotes, compare material grades, labor assumptions, waste disposal plans, and warranty terms. Request written scope of work and project milestones to facilitate clear communication throughout the build.

How To Read And Compare Reviews

Reviews are most helpful when read with a critical eye. Look for:

  • Consistency in reported project timelines and communication quality
  • Specific references to materials used and workmanship details
  • Patterns in pricing clarity, change-order handling, and final invoicing
  • Context about project size, roof type, and local climate to gauge relevance

Cross-check reviews on multiple platforms, such as the company’s website, Google, and independent home improvement forums, for a balanced view. When possible, ask for references or case studies similar to the intended project.

Best Practices For Engaging A Roofing Contractor

  • Request multiple written estimates to compare scope and pricing
  • Ask about material warranties and the contractor’s workmanship guarantee
  • Confirm permit handling, inspection processes, and final clean-up commitments
  • Insist on a pre-project walk-through and a detailed written contract
  • Document change orders in writing with approved costs and timelines

Adhering to these practices helps ensure a transparent, efficient, and high-quality roofing project with minimal disputes.
